Запустите виртуальную машину с помощью Qemu (Командная строка)

Я использую KVM в Fedora 13. Я могу использовать монитор виртуальной машины для запуска гостевой ОС. Моя гостевая машина работает нормально и быстро, пока я открываю ее через монитор виртуальной машины. Но когда я пытаюсь открыть Гость через командную строку, моя Гость становится очень медленной. Он даже не показывает мне панель активности. Я использую следующую команду для запуска гостя:

qemu fedora.img -m 1024

Нужна срочная помощь. Возможно, мне нужно выполнить команду "Гость через", потому что я могу передать множество параметров в Qemu...

2 ответа

Ну, я отвечаю довольно поздно. Попробуйте использовать флаг --enable-kvm вместе с командой. По умолчанию qemu используется только для двоичного перевода, что немного замедляет его. Если вы используете флаг --enable-kvm, используются функции аппаратной виртуализации, которые ускорят его

Похоже, что монитор вашего компьютера использует более подробную конфигурацию, что приводит к повышению производительности. Если вы можете увидеть, какую команду он вызывает (попробуйте ps -Af) или просмотреть файлы конфигурации, это может помочь.

QEMU может работать медленно в режиме эмуляции, без аппаратного ускорения. По умолчанию из командной строки запускается режим эмуляции.

Некоторые команды, которые вы можете добавить в командную строку: -enable-kvm -cpu host

Другие вопросы по тегам